Transaction 16e3be1465c2631926c8cc836032e6cbc709c0b660f62c5731024be91f43994d

2 Input
2 Outputs
  • 16e3be1465c2631926c8cc836032e6cbc709c0b660f62c5731024be91f43994d:0
  • value  29605061
    address  38pVfBT9dmGYwnHbBr9fuRiKoyBLnurhsq
  • 16e3be1465c2631926c8cc836032e6cbc709c0b660f62c5731024be91f43994d:1
  • value  124372
    address  1926nrzHk6XemiT9raxATNsMT9DYGqBKEb